Terms of the Treaty
Reparations £6.6bn The 1929 Young plan reduced this The economy was weakened
Germany lost colonies Alsace Llorains forbid Anschluss France received coal from the Saarland for 15 years. Lost 10% of all land all of its overseas colonies 12.5% of population 16 per dent of coal fields and half of its iron and steel
Army reduced to 100000 conscription banned no armoured vehicles submarines or aircraft the navy Navy could have only 6 battleships and 15,000 sailors Rhineland became demilitarised
League of Nations to be set up Germany forbidden to join till it proves it is a peace loving country
War guilt blamed Germany Article 231 was hated as they felt they shared the blame
Consequences of the Treaty
Conflict in the Ruhr
BY 1921 Germany stopped paying reparations so French and Belgian soldiers entered the Ruhr and took raw materials and goods. This was legal
Hyperinflation
This was disastrous. Germany ordered workers to strike the French then killed over 100 workers and expelled 100,000 protesters from the region. Germany now had no goods to trade
Political violence
In November 1923 Hitler started a rebellion known as the Munich Putsch but was defeated
Right wing opponents of Eberts government did not want the treaty. A group of ex soldiers called the freikoprs led by Wolfgang App had an uprising and tried to install an nationalist government. The app putsch was defeated by a general strike by Berlin workers which paralysed services like power and transport.
